Progressives worked for new labor laws with the primary purpose to
sveta [45]
The correct answer is Restrict power of business owners, while increasing rights of workers<span>.

During the Progressive Era in the US, laborers were fighting for better working conditions and terms on a constant basis. Many laborers had no right to form unions, were forced to work weekends, and did not receive overtime pay.

Millions of workers all over the US were upset with their conditions and organized in order to get them changed. This resulted in the creation of labor laws that established overtime pay, the 5 day work week, and the 40 hour work week. These laws would help restrict what business owners could ask of their employees. </span>
